    Start your own hedge fund

    Much harder than it sounds as these media pieces never tell you about all the red tape and costs involved in running a HF. All the nasty FSA regs to go through and you will need to raise $50mill to have a viable business that can cover it's costs. The use of massive leverage is also a media...

    Slippage in Equities

    Use a trading platform that supports algorithmic trading and choose a suitable algo for the conditions you are trading. If you have a firm benchmark at the start of the trade then some sort of implementation shortfall algo might be suitable. You could also look at trading facilities such as ITG...
